The length of a rectangle is three times its width. If the area of the rectangle is 192 ft^2, find its perimeter

Area(A)=192ft^2
Width (W)=?
Length (L)=3W
First we must find what the width and length are to find perimeter (P=2L+2W).
A=LxW
192=(3W)(W)
192=3W^2
192/3=3W^2/3
64=W^2
8=W can only use positive solution of 8 because distance is positive.
L=3W=3(8)=24

P=2L + 2W
P=2 (24)+2 (8)
P=48+16=64ft
